Global Nephrology Solutions Acquires Ambulatory Surgery Centers

Global Vascular Solutions, an owner and operator of outpatient surgery centers for end-stage renal disease patients, recently launched with the acquisition of three ambulatory surgery centers in the Phoenix and Tucson, Arizona markets. GVS is a division of Global Nephrology Solutions, a physician-led and physician-owned kidney care platform.

GVS acquired the three centers located in Peoria, Tempe, and Tucson from Arizona-based SKI Vascular Center, a GNS partner practice. The acquisition brings nearly 50 employees to GVS and serves more than 2,500 patients annually. Read more.
